Father's Refuge is a safe place for fathers of children experiencing childhood cancer or terminal illnesses. This is a place for fathers who are walking through the treatment process with their families or are experiencing grief from the loss of a child. My wife and I lost our Jessica Ann on August 5th 2001 to childhood cancer. Jessica had two types of cancer in a brain tumor. The doctors said if she lasted 12 months we would be lucky. Jessica lasted 14 months. I will be telling our story through this podcast. I want to encourage other fathers to share their stories.
